SPIE completes the acquisition of Worksphere

CERGY, FRANCE: SPIE, the independent European leader in multi-technical services in the areas of energy and communications, has completed the acquisition of Worksphere, following the approval of the European antitrust authorities.

With the acquisition of Worksphere, a Dutch specialist in smart and sustainable building services, SPIE becomes the largest multi-technical services provider in the Netherlands, with revenue in excess of €1.2 bn.

The transaction multiple is 7.4x 2021E EBITA including run-rate synergies, and 10.9x pre synergies. The acquisition is financed with existing financial resources.

The impact on the Group’s 2022 leverage will be limited and rapidly absorbed thanks to Worksphere’s highly cash-generative profile.

Gauthier Louette, Chairman and CEO of SPIE, declared: “We heartily welcome Worksphere’s 1,900 employees within the SPIE Group. Together, we become the undisputed leader in multi-technical services in the Netherlands, thus creating great opportunities for our joint customers, employees and other stakeholders.”

SPIE is the European independent leader in multi-technical services in the fields of energy and communications.

In 2020, SPIE generated a consolidated production of 6,6 billion euros and a consolidated EBITA of 339 million euros.
